Located near the heart of thriving Nashville, Tenn., Belmont University consists of nearly 9,000 students who come from every state and 33 countries. The University is nationally recognized for its innovative approach as well as its commitment to undergraduate teaching (U.S. News & World Report). As a Christ-centered, student-focused community, Belmont’s mission is to develop diverse leaders of purpose, character and wisdom who possess a transformational mindset and are eager and equipped to make the world a better place. With more than 115 areas of undergraduate study, 41 master’s programs and five doctoral degrees, Belmont University aims to be the leading Christ-centered university in the world, producing leaders who will radically champion the pursuit of life abundant for all people.

Belmont University Students Perform in Nationally Televised Christmas Concert

More than 800 Belmont University student musicians, singers and faculty along with the Nashville Children's Choir perform in the nationally televised airing of "Christmas at Belmont." Hosted by internationally renowned mezzo-soprano Denyce Graves, the annual production of traditional carols, classical masterworks, world music and light-hearted seasonal favorites will premiere on PBS on December 20 at 9 p.m. Central.

Belmont Science Students Win Awards for Poster Presentations

Five Belmont students recently received recognition for the quality of their poster presentations at the 123rd Meeting of the Tennessee Academy of Science. The goal of the Tennessee Academy of Science is to promote scientific research, communication between researchers and the diffusion of knowledge concerning science in Tennessee. Inaugural McWhorter Society Scholars Selected

Belmont University recently announced the selection of the first six McWhorter Society Scholars. The McWhorter Society, which was formed in 2013, consists of members of the Nashville area community who are engaged in healthcare and the business of healthcare, and who choose to support future healthcare professionals from Belmont University.

Eight Students Selected for Charter 'Boulevard Team' at Belmont University

Eight students were recently selected to participate in Belmont University's charter "Boulevard Team," a group of students who were chosen following an application, interview and skills test to assist the Office of University Marketing in the planning and implementation of Belmont social media and digital marketing initiatives. Applications were open to all Belmont undergraduate and graduate students with skills in content planning and creation for social media, web and video.

Belmont Students Engage in Missions, Service Over Fall Break

For the second year in a row, Belmont's University Ministries office led a team of students on a "Fall Break Plunge," a three-day mission project Oct. 12-14. The Plunge is an allusion to the University's annual "immersion" spring break trip program, which is designed to give students the chance to be immersed in God's world in various destinations, experiencing God's work in a number of contexts. The Plunge enables participants to get a taste of what a week-long mission trip could be.
